Pours dark brown with maber highlights. Smallish tan head fades qucikly but leaves straks of lae on the goblet.
Aroma has a very chocolately appal with some wheat bread tones and a highly spiced yeast hit.
Flavor hs aggressive caramel flavoring and chocolate notes that moves to a bready and doughy mid-point and then finishes with a touch of coriander.
Mouthfeel is mild to moderate but somewhat powerful. Hint of dryness as swell as moderately spiced.
Drinkability is very solid. Sort of beer with no style but it's quality brew and very tasty.
